NCAA East-West All-Stars Women’s Soccer:East girls win 1-0, but West goalie Alexis Wolgemuth(MVP) wins too

Final Score from the 2022 East-West Women’s Soccer Game:
East 1, West 0
Halftime Score:West 0, East 0
Laura Westerbeek(Athens Drive Magnet School) scored for the East at the 25:33 mark of the second half, and the East go on to win this girls soccer matchup, 1-0…

But, the real story of the this game, was the West goalkeeper, Alexis Wolgemuth(Fred T. Foard High School)…Alexis made 17 saves of East shots on goal, and the East was pounding the West goal area with 30 shots in the game, as opposed to, just two shots from the West women…

Alexis Wolgemuth was facing traffic around the goal mouth all night, and although it is rare to see a player from the losing team, win the Most Valuable Player Award in any type of contest, Alexis took home top honors on Tuesday evening…

This kid won everybody over to her side…The buzz throughout the crowd over the course of the game was, that Alexis Wolgemuth should be named Game MVP, and in the end she grabbed the top honors…

It was a terrific night for Alexis Wolgemuth, and she will be heading to Marshall University in the Fall(August) to join, and go to work playing, for the Thundering Herd..

Alexis’ mother, Jenifer Howard from back in her high school days at Fred T. Foard High School, her mom was a college basketball player and a great one for Coach Kay Yow, at N.C. State….
